As you may already know, humans cannot drink seawater as an alternative to freshwater. Seawater is full of salt that typically dehydrates the human body. But what if we could make seawater safer to drink? It turns out that we can and the process is called desalination.

WebBasically salt is dissolved into the sea water, meaning you don't have big grains of it floating around in it. Getting it out with a simple filter is unfortunately not possible. What you need to do is to distil it by heating it up to create moisture and then cooling it down to make it into drinkable water.
